An Introduction to Glenstone Museum
Founded with the mission to seamlessly integrate art, architecture, and landscape, Glenstone is an art museum located on nearly 300 acres of rolling hills and unspoiled woodland in Potomac, Maryland. The museum, opened in 2006 and expanded in 2018, offers nearly 60,000 square feet of exhibition space to showcase its collection of more than 1300 works by 200 contemporary artists. With its expansion, Glenstone now has the ability to welcome 130,000 visitors each year. Glenstone is open to the public year-round Thursday-Sundays, admission is always free.

Position Overview
The Director of Communications is responsible developing and implementing innovative communications strategies to advance the Glenstone’s mission. Reporting to the Senior Director of Public Engagement, the role is integral to fulfill the organization’s commitment to expand public access to the museum and raise brand awareness through traditional local, national and international press, public relations and digital marketing. The position supports the museum Director and leadership team with internal communication and is a spokesperson for the museum. As the leader of the Communications department oversees a high performing team that includes the Digital Content Coordinator and Communications Specialist and collaborates with all departments across the organization, including Curatorial, Visitor Services, Human Resources and Community Engagement.

Key Responsibilities
- Leading the Communication Department and developing communication strategies short and long term to advance the museum’s mission.
- Managing up to three direct reports.
- Anticipating the communication needs of the organization based on the vision and strategic plan.
- Managing the implementation of the Glenstone brand guidelines, voice and tone and editorial style guide across all communication channels.
- Developing and managing a communication strategy and timeline for content distribution across all communication platforms.
- Leading the implementation of the strategic plan goals focused on sharing Glenstone’s story with existing and new audiences.
- Developing communication plans designed to raise awareness of programs, exhibitions, and events.
- Leading website redesign projects from strategic design concept to implementation and long-term maintenance.
- Work closely with the leadership team to support robust internal communications structures.
- Developing communication plans and messaging for associates to share internally and externally when representing Glenstone.
- Developing marketing plans to increase audience outreach while supporting the goals of the institution.
- Overseeing the current website and implementation of communication strategy through social media.
- Developing and managing analytics (KPIs) for the communications strategy.
- Overseeing the creation and implementation of all external visitor communication in collaboration with the Director of Visitor Services.
Press/Media
- Creating and managing communications and marketing strategies at the local, national, and international level, as well as with targeted industry contacts in collaboration with the consulting firm (Finn).
- Writing all Glenstone press releases for the organization and tailoring messaging to different audiences by liaising with the internal stakeholders in other departments.
- Organizing and managing all Glenstone press previews and other media events.
- Serving as a spokesperson for Glenstone Museum.
- Managing a media relations consulting firm to achieve maximum impact and results.
Digital
- Overseeing a high-performing digital and social media strategy.
- Expanding the museum’s digital presence, including the museum website, digital marketing and social media.
- Review and approve all digital content implemented across all channels to ensure the tone and voice are aligned with other communication channels.
Required Qualifications
- 10+ years of communications and/or public media relations experience with knowledge of digital communications.
- Experience managing a multi-disciplinary team
- Strong cultural competence, interpersonal communication, planning, and organizational skills.
- Bachelor's degree in communications, marketing, journalism, or a related field, from an accredited institution of higher education.
- Excellent writing and copyediting skills.
- Exceptional listening skills and a demonstrated ability to communicate clearly and professionally.
- Knowledge of museum operations, the arts industry, and digital marketing for the arts.
- Strategic and tactical understanding of digital media, including website user experience and best practices for key social media outlets (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, Pinterest, Tumblr, YouTube, Vimeo, etc.)
- Professional integrity and the ability to handle sensitive issues and situations with discretion.
- Ability to work independently and effectively, and with great attention to detail.
- COVID-19 vaccination and up to date on all boosters.
Salary and Benefits
This is a full-time position. Glenstone offers a competitive salary ($130,000 - $150,000) commensurate with experience and
provides a total benefits package that helps you manage your health, protect your income, and prepare for the future. Benefits include medical, dental, and vision insurance; life, long-term disability and AD&D insurance, a Flexible Spending Account (FSA); a 401(k)-retirement account with a matching contribution; an Employee Assistance Program (EAP); and tuition reimbursement.
